summaryrefslogtreecommitdiffstats
path: root/mm
diff options
context:
space:
mode:
authorMiklos Szeredi <mszeredi@suse.cz>2010-05-25 15:06:06 +0200
committerMiklos Szeredi <mszeredi@suse.cz>2010-05-25 15:06:06 +0200
commit47846b0650f2f62fc4217cfb36efc94b8d919727 (patch)
tree59c406cc569ac303d70949b4acdd4f5028f68872 /mm
parentfuse: support splice() writing to fuse device (diff)
downloadlinux-47846b0650f2f62fc4217cfb36efc94b8d919727.tar.xz
linux-47846b0650f2f62fc4217cfb36efc94b8d919727.zip
mm: export lru_cache_add_*() to modules
This is needed to enable moving pages into the page cache in fuse with splice(..., SPLICE_F_MOVE). Signed-off-by: Miklos Szeredi <mszeredi@suse.cz>
Diffstat (limited to 'mm')
-rw-r--r--mm/swap.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/mm/swap.c b/mm/swap.c
index 7cd60bf0a972..3ce7bc373a52 100644
--- a/mm/swap.c
+++ b/mm/swap.c
@@ -224,6 +224,7 @@ void __lru_cache_add(struct page *page, enum lru_list lru)
____pagevec_lru_add(pvec, lru);
put_cpu_var(lru_add_pvecs);
}
+EXPORT_SYMBOL(__lru_cache_add);
/**
* lru_cache_add_lru - add a page to a page list